SPIE Global Services Energy is currently looking for Instrumentation Maintenance Specialist to join its workforce here in Nigeria on ERHA project.
Key Responsibilities:
Instrumentation Maintenance - FPSO Scope
- Perform preventive, predictive, and corrective maintenance on FPSO instrumentation including:
- Pressure, temperature, flow, and level transmitters
- Process and utilities instrumentation
- Fiscal and allocation metering instrumentation
- Analytical systems (GCs, water cut, BS&W, H₂S, O₂, moisture, pH/conductivity)
- Maintain and troubleshoot control valves and final control elements (pneumatic, hydraulic, electric actuators, ESD valves, MOVs interface instrumentation).
- Diagnose and resolve control loop issues from field device through I/O, PLC/DCS, to final element.
- Support FPSO-specific systems such as: Cargo, offloading, and marine systems instrumentation Utilities (power generation, water treatment, air, nitrogen), Turbine and compressor package instrumentation, Tank gauging and custody transfer support systems
- Execute and document work in the CMMS (SAP), maintaining accurate history and technical feedback.
Control & Safety-Critical Systems
- Maintain and test Safety Instrumented Systems (SIS) including:
ESD (Process, Marine & Utilities), Fire & Gas detection systems - Conduct Safety Integrity Level proof testing, functional testing, loop checks, and cause‑and‑effect verification in line with site procedures.
- Support DCS/PLC systems through I/O checks, signal verification, field interface troubleshooting, and commissioning support.
- Participate in MoC, FAT, SAT, startup, shutdown, and FPSO life‑of‑field modifications.
Mentoring, Coaching & Training (Core Expectation)
- Act as a technical mentor for offshore instrumentation technicians, providing hands‑on coaching, job guidance, and technical leadership.
- Support competence assurance programs by:
- Identifying skill gaps
- Coaching technicians through task-based assessments
- Verifying work quality and safe execution
- Deliver on-the-job training in:
- Calibration techniques and best practices
- Control valve maintenance and diagnostics
- Analyzer maintenance and sample systems
- SIS and Fire & Gas testing procedures
- Promote consistency and quality by:
- Reviewing completed work and documentation
- Reinforcing standards, procedures, and good engineering practice
- Capture and share lessons learned, recurring failure modes, and best practices to improve team capability and reduce repeat failures.
Profile
- Key Competencies
Technical Competencies
Advanced knowledge of FPSO instrumentation and control systems.
Strong diagnostic and troubleshooting capability under offshore operational constraints.
Working knowledge of DCS/PLC systems, field communication protocols (4-20 mA, HART, Fieldbus, Modbus).
Experience maintaining SIS, Fire & Gas, and ESD systems.
Proficient with calibration and diagnostic tools and valve diagnostic equipment.
Coaching & Leadership Competencies
Proven ability to mentor and develop technicians in a live production environment.
Clear communicator, able to explain complex concepts practically and safely.
Leads by example in safety, work quality, and professional conduct.
Committed to knowledge transfer and sustaining offshore competence.
Behavioral Competencies
Safety‑first mindset and strong risk awareness.
Calm, methodical problem-solving under pressure.
Team-oriented, able to work effectively with Operations, Marine, Electrical, and Engineering teams.
Qualifications & Experience
Education:
Diploma/HND/B.Sc. in Instrumentation & Control, Electrical/Electronics, Mechatronics, or related discipline.
Experience:
7-10+ years experience in instrumentation maintenance within oil & gas or similar process industries.
Demonstrated FPSO or offshore production facility experience.
Proven experience mentoring or training technicians offshore.
Certifications (Mandatory / Preferred):
CompEx or IECEx certification
Offshore survival and medical certification (BOSIET/FOET or equivalent)
Functional Safety (IEC 61511 / TÜV - preferred)
OEM training (Emerson, ABB, Siemens, Yokogawa, Honeywell, Endress+Hauser)
